Information:


Illustration 2 g00856491
204-0712 Bolt The two bolts (Type 1) are 30 mm (1.18 inch) long. Marks on the head of the bolt represent the grade of the bolt. These markings can be seen in Illustration 1 and 2. The 6V-2317 Bolt is replaced by 204-0712 Bolt. The 204-0712 Bolt has a torque value of 40 8 N m (30 6 lb ft). 13 bolts are required for the installation of the front housing.Type 2
Illustration 3 g00856344
204-0714 Bolt The 204-0714 Bolt is 10 mm (0.39 inch) longer than the 204-0712 Bolt. The longer bolt is needed due to a deeper counterbore and the tapped hole. Do Not use the 204-0712 Bolt or the 6V-2317 Bolt. This could result in damage to the threads. The torque on the 204-0714 Bolt is 35 8 N m (26 6 lb ft). 13 bolts are required for the installation of the front housing.Remanufactured Engines
Illustration 4 g00838008
Depth of counterbore (Y) requires engines to use 204-0712 Bolt .
Illustration 5 g00838007
Depth of counterbore (Z) requires engines to use the 204-0714 Bolt .Remanufactured engines require special attention in order to use the correct bolt. The counterbore in the engine block must be measured in order to determine the bolts that will be used. If your engine block has a counterbore (Y) of 5 mm (0.20 inch), refer to "Type 1". If your engine block has a counterbore (Z) of 15 mm (0.60 inch), refer to "Type 2".
Table 2
Dimension     Counterbore Depth     Part Number    
Y    
5 mm (0.20 inch)     204-0712
Type 1    
Z    
15 mm (0.60 inch)     204-0714
Type 2    
Do not use fingers or towels in order to remove the excess 8T-9022 Silicone Gasket. The use of fingers or towels will not leave a flat sealing surface. A leak may develop.
Note: The face of the housing and the face of the block must be clean prior to installation.
Illustration 6 g00514286
Typical example
Apply a bead of 8T-9022 Silicone Gasket to the lower edges (5) of the cylinder block.
Illustration 7 g00514307
Typical example
Install gasket (3). Apply a bead of 8T-9022 Silicone Gasket to lower edges (4) of gasket (3) .
Illustration 8 g00514280
Note: Verify that the correct bolts are being used before proceeding to Step 3.
The 40 mm (1.57 inch) Bolt (204-0714 Bolt ) requires a torque value of 35 8 N m (26 6 lb ft). Thirteen bolts (1) are required to install the front housing (2) .
The 30 mm (1.18 inch) Bolt (204-0712 Bolt ) requires a torque value of 40 8 N m (30 6 lb ft). Thirteen bolts (1) are required to install the front housing (2) .
Remove the excess 8T-9022 Silicone Gasket from the following locations: cylinder block, front housing and oil pan. Use a suitable sized flat tool such as a putty knife in order to remove the excess sealant.
